Subject: RE: Tech: can I print from Flickr? From: GUEST,leeneia Date: 25 Mar 15 - 09:39 AM Coincidence? I think not! My husband and I were studying that cover last night. The doorway separates two realsm, the straight and the rounded. In the straight realm we have sapient, patient Jeeves, with all his straight lines. (The flowerpots are an exception, but not a notable exception.) Look through the doorway, and we have the round and goofy world of Bertie Wooster - the wheel, the monocle, the round faces and spectacles of the grumply onlookers, and -most of all - the rounded mass of Bertie's bottom. Interesting! |

Subject: RE: Tech: can I print from Flickr? From: GUEST,DaveRo Date: 24 Mar 15 - 09:25 AM If I click a picture, on the next screen I see a download button at the bottom right. Once downloaded you can load them into whatever image or photo program you have an print from there. If you don't have an image processing program then I'm sure people could recommend one. What operating system? |
